Давайте применим сортировку пузырьком
def bubble_sort():
new_list = list(map(int, input('Введите числа через пробел: ').split(' ')))
for i in range(len(new_list) - 1):
for j in range(len(new_list) - i - 1):
if new_list[j] > new_list[j + 1]:
new_list[j], new_list[j + 1] = new_list[j + 1], new_list[j]
return new_list
print(bubble_sort())
Copyright © 2024 SCHOLAR.TIPS - All rights reserved.
Answers & Comments
user_input = sorted(user_input)
print(user_input)
Сортировка по порядку
Давайте применим сортировку пузырьком
def bubble_sort():
new_list = list(map(int, input('Введите числа через пробел: ').split(' ')))
for i in range(len(new_list) - 1):
for j in range(len(new_list) - i - 1):
if new_list[j] > new_list[j + 1]:
new_list[j], new_list[j + 1] = new_list[j + 1], new_list[j]
return new_list
print(bubble_sort())